Adams 'co-names' NYC streets after Knicks players for playoff run

New York City Mayor Eric Adams announced on Wednesday that street signs in Manhattan have been “temporarily co-named” to honor individual players on the New York Knicks as the team advances to the 2025 Eastern Conference Finals for the first time since 2000.

The city installed blue-and-orange street signs on 15 street corners across Manhattan, with the street number corresponding to the player’s jersey number.

“The Knicks embody the spirit of New York – resilient, passionate, and unstoppable," Adams said in a statement.
